Designed to help the curious newcomer gain a clear understanding of complementary healthcare, Health Essentials is a series of practical books which give the facts you need to know about natural therapies and describe how they work for you. Exceptionally clear and concise, each text is complemented by attractive illustrations. Self-Hypnosis is widely recognised as a valuable tool for overcoming many of the problems associated with out modern lifestyle. This reassuring, informative and easy-to-understand introduction offers a range of easily mastered self-help techniques from which everyone can benefit. Ideal for beginners and practising therapists alike, it explains how to induce hypnosis, beat smoking and bead eating habits, conquer stress and phobias, enhance your sex life, ease conditions like PMT, allergies, asthma and high blood pressure and build confidence and self-esteem.
